百度易”开启移动终端新纪元:百度推出全栈式开发平台

“百度易”开启移动终端新纪元:百度推出全栈式开发平台

近日,百度正式推出面向移动终端的全栈式开发平台——“百度易”(Baidu Yi),旨在通过整合百度在AI、云计算、大数据等领域的核心技术能力,为开发者提供从开发到部署的一站式解决方案。该平台以“低代码、高效率、强生态”为核心定位,覆盖移动应用开发、测试、发布、运营全生命周期,助力企业快速构建高性能、智能化的移动终端应用。

一、平台定位:全栈式技术赋能移动开发

“百度易”平台的核心优势在于其全栈式技术架构,覆盖了移动应用开发的完整链路。平台提供三大核心能力:

  1. 开发工具链:集成百度自研的跨端开发框架(支持Android/iOS/HarmonyOS等多平台),通过可视化界面与代码生成技术,将传统开发流程的代码量减少60%以上。例如,开发者可通过拖拽组件完成界面布局,系统自动生成适配多端的原生代码。
  2. AI能力中台:内置百度文心大模型、语音识别、OCR等AI能力,开发者可通过API调用实现智能交互功能。例如,在电商应用中集成“以图搜货”功能,仅需调用OCR.imageSearch()接口即可实现商品图片识别与搜索。
  3. 云原生服务:提供弹性计算、存储、CDN等云服务,支持应用秒级扩容。例如,在直播类应用中,可通过YiCloud.autoScale()接口根据在线人数动态调整服务器资源,确保流畅体验。

这一架构设计显著降低了移动开发的技术门槛。以某初创团队开发的社交应用为例,使用“百度易”后,开发周期从6个月缩短至2个月,人力成本降低40%,且应用在Android/iOS端的性能指标(如冷启动时间、内存占用)均优于行业平均水平。

二、技术亮点:低代码与高性能的平衡

“百度易”平台通过两大技术创新实现了低代码与高性能的平衡:

  1. 动态代码优化引擎:平台在编译阶段自动分析应用逻辑,对重复代码进行合并优化。例如,在列表页开发中,系统可识别出重复的RecyclerView.Adapter实现,自动生成通用适配器,减少30%的冗余代码。
  2. 混合渲染技术:结合原生渲染与Web渲染优势,对静态内容采用Web渲染以降低包体积,对动态交互采用原生渲染以确保流畅度。测试数据显示,采用该技术的应用安装包体积平均减少25%,而动画帧率稳定在60FPS以上。

对于开发者,平台提供了详细的API文档与示例代码。例如,实现用户登录功能的代码片段如下:

  1. // 调用百度易账号体系API
  2. YiAccount.login(context, new AccountCallback() {
  3. @Override
  4. public void onSuccess(YiUser user) {
  5. // 登录成功,获取用户信息
  6. String userId = user.getId();
  7. String avatarUrl = user.getAvatar();
  8. }
  9. @Override
  10. public void onFailure(int code, String msg) {
  11. // 登录失败处理
  12. }
  13. });

这种设计使得开发者无需深入掌握底层技术,即可快速实现复杂功能。

三、生态价值:构建开发者与企业共赢生态

“百度易”平台的生态价值体现在三个方面:

  1. 流量扶持计划:入驻平台的应用可获得百度搜索、信息流等渠道的流量支持。例如,某教育类应用通过平台接入百度搜索推荐,日活用户增长300%。
  2. 商业化分成模式:平台提供广告分成、付费订阅等变现工具,开发者可自主选择分成比例。数据显示,采用平台广告SDK的应用,eCPM(每千次展示收入)较行业平均水平高20%。
  3. 企业级服务支持:针对中大型企业,平台提供定制化开发、安全审计、合规咨询等增值服务。例如,某金融企业通过平台的安全加固服务,使应用通过等保2.0三级认证的时间缩短50%。

四、行业影响:推动移动开发范式变革

“百度易”平台的推出,标志着移动开发领域从“分散工具”向“集成平台”的范式转变。其影响体现在:

  1. 降低技术门槛:中小团队可通过低代码模式快速验证想法,加速创新落地。
  2. 提升开发效率:全栈式架构减少了跨团队协作成本,使大型项目开发周期缩短30%以上。
  3. 促进技术普惠:AI能力的标准化封装,使得非AI专业背景的开发者也能构建智能应用。

对于开发者,建议从以下角度切入平台使用:

  1. 优先体验核心功能:如AI能力中台与云原生服务,快速构建差异化功能。
  2. 参与平台活动:关注“百度易开发者大赛”等活动,获取技术资源与曝光机会。
  3. 关注生态合作:通过平台接入百度地图、支付等生态服务,提升应用竞争力。

五、未来展望:持续进化与生态扩展

据百度官方透露,“百度易”平台未来将重点推进三个方向:

  1. 跨端能力升级:支持车载系统、IoT设备等更多终端形态。
  2. AI原生开发:深度集成文心大模型,实现自然语言生成应用逻辑。
  3. 全球化部署:在东南亚、欧洲等地区建立本地化节点,支持区域合规需求。

对于企业用户,建议提前布局平台能力,例如在应用中预埋AI交互接口,为未来功能升级预留空间。

“百度易”平台的推出,不仅为开发者提供了高效工具,更为移动生态的创新发展注入了新动能。随着平台功能的持续完善,其有望成为移动开发领域的基础设施,推动整个行业向更智能、更高效的方向演进。